Transaction 63d09fbe1479c3865a19e98be41258294a30072378f176b7bdea907317489796

2 Input
2 Outputs
  • 63d09fbe1479c3865a19e98be41258294a30072378f176b7bdea907317489796:0
  • value  1481816
    address  13TQHd5req4ecHyRhrjS4JvBEhCoZ2WMqq
  • 63d09fbe1479c3865a19e98be41258294a30072378f176b7bdea907317489796:1
  • value  1483550
    address  3Lk1ooWC5asx4qqJBbe31FURFfDK8XFFCp